Ecumen Evergreens of Fargo consists of 30 basic care rental apartment homes, as well as 15 additional residences for seniors requiring memory care services. Ecumen Evergreens of Moorhead consists of 30 assisted living and memory care units.

Responsibilities
The role of the Registered Nurse (RN) is to ensure that the health and safety needs of all residents are met. The RN will also help ensure that the facility is in compliance with current regulations and standards of practice. Must be able to relate professionally with residents, staff and family members.

Registered Nurse
Minimum Required Qualifications:
- Graduate from an accredited Registered Nursing program
- Must be licensed as a Registered Nurse within the state in which working and must maintain licensure.
- Ability to communicate effectively in both verbal and written formats
- Ability to follow all safety rules, regulations, policies and procedures of the facility including but not limited to: Vulnerable Adult and Abuse Policy, HIPAA, Resident's Bill of Rights, Universal Precaution, AWAIR, OSHA, Right to know, SDS, ADA, HUD Policy and Procedures, Fair Housing laws and regulations
